Main duties of the job- To assess, diagnose, treat and discharge or refer patients without reference to a doctor
- To provide a service that is complementary to GP's
- To be an independent prescriber (experienced ENP essential)
- To act as a Link practitioner for a specialty and to disseminate new guidance and information from that speciality keeping colleagues updated
- To assist in achieving Emergency Department quality indicators by ensuring timely review/transfer/discharge of patients
- To have expert skills in plastering, suturing, streaming and to teach these skills to juniors
- To work with the Nurse Consultant and Lead Practitioner in responding to complaints

With five world‑renowned hospitals, Imperial College Healthcare NHS Trust is full of opportunity if you are looking to develop your healthcare career.
We are an NHS Trust of approximately 16,000 people, providing care for over a million and a half patients from north west London and beyond every year.
We have a rich heritage and an ambitious vision for the future of our patients and local communities.
With our partners, Imperial College London, and The Royal Marsden NHS Foundation Trust, we form Imperial College Academic Health Science Centre, one of 6 academic health science centres in the UK, working to ensure the rapid translation of research for better patient care and excellence in education.
